MARKER ASSISTED BREEDING FOR TRYPSIN INHIBITOR AND LIPOXYGENASE FREE SOYBEAN GENOTYPES
ICAR/SAU
Guide: Dr. Gopalakrishna K. Naidu
2 YEARS Months
Thesis
Conducted M.Sc. research on marker-assisted breeding for developing soybean genotypes with reduced trypsin inhibitor and lipoxygenase content. The study involved molecular marker analysis, DNA isolation, PCR, gel electrophoresis, biochemical assays, field evaluation, and statistical analysis using R software to identify superior breeding lines for crop improvement.
